- What Is Your Fitness Level?
Remember that great ab workouts for your best buddy may not be best for you. Both of you may be big, but if your buddy is bulky and beefy, while you are just flabby, asking him to recommend his favorite abdominal work out tips is not the best way to go. You probably won’t be able to manage it.
Ditto for the reverse. Great ab workouts for flabby people will not show much effect for you if you are bulky and beefy. Exercises for flabby people are usually too easy for people with more muscle on them, even if those muscles are hidden under a layer of fat.
You also want to check out the intensity of the program. Is it right for your fitness level? If a component of the training program includes 30 minutes of aerobics, can you handle this workout? Or will you be left gasping for breath after just 5 minutes of exercise?

- What Is Your Goal?
What are you looking for? 6-pack abs? Or just to drop your waistline by 2 inches? Or maybe you just want to tone some flabby muscles? Different workout routines for your abs target different goals. On the surface, many of these exercise programs look similar. There is often an aerobics workout to build up your stamina and help you burn fat. Modern programs also include a spot of calisthenics or weight-lifting to strengthen your muscles and burn fat even while you sleep. A good stomach shaping program will include some tips on your diet. Depending on your goal, the structure of these programs will be different.
